Partage
  • Partager sur Facebook
  • Partager sur Twitter

phpmyadmin: erreur de cration de table

    9 juillet 2019 à 23:50:24

    Avec phpmyadmin j'ai créé une table minichat avec 4 champs dont: Id, date_and_time, pseudo, message. Tout allait bien jusqu'au moment d'enreigistrer, voici le message qui s'affiche:
    #1292 - incorrect datetime value: '0000-00-00 00:00:00' for column 'date_and_time' at row 1.
    Svp aidez moi à résoudre ce problème. Merci d'avance
    • Partager sur Facebook
    • Partager sur Twitter
      10 juillet 2019 à 1:11:35

      Bonjour.

      Montres nous ta requête SQL au niveau de PHP.

      • Partager sur Facebook
      • Partager sur Twitter

      Face a quelqu'un pour qui l'on n'éprouve que de l'aversion et du mépris, les yeux d'un homme deviennent extrêmement froids et cruels.

        10 juillet 2019 à 8:15:50

        Ma requête est ALTER TABLE 'minichat' ADD 'date_and_time' DATETIME NOT NULL AFTER 'id' ;
        • Partager sur Facebook
        • Partager sur Twitter
          10 juillet 2019 à 12:01:16

          Bonjour,

          Cela signifie que tu as dans la colonne date_and_time des valeurs existantes incohérentes avec le type DATETIME. Ou une valeur par défaut incohérente ...

          Si tu fais :

          SELECT *
          FROM minichat;

          Qu'as-tu comme valeurs ?

          Si tu fais :

          SHOW CREATE TABLE minichat;

          Que t'est-il retourné ?

          Mauvais forum

          Le sujet est déplacé de la section PHP vers la section Base de données

          -
          Edité par Benzouye 10 juillet 2019 à 12:03:17

          • Partager sur Facebook
          • Partager sur Twitter
          Seul on va plus vite, ensemble on va plus loin ... A maîtriser : Conception BDD, MySQL, PHP/MySQL
            10 juillet 2019 à 13:27:27

            D'accord mais comment puis-je faire pour résoudre le problème?
            • Partager sur Facebook
            • Partager sur Twitter
              10 juillet 2019 à 13:34:05

              Commence par répondre à mes deux questions :

              Benzouye a écrit:

              Si tu fais :

              SELECT *
              FROM minichat;

              Qu'as-tu comme valeurs ?

              Si tu fais :

              SHOW CREATE TABLE minichat;

              Que t'est-il retourné ?

              • Partager sur Facebook
              • Partager sur Twitter
              Seul on va plus vite, ensemble on va plus loin ... A maîtriser : Conception BDD, MySQL, PHP/MySQL
                10 juillet 2019 à 13:55:31

                Merci! J'ai essayé et ça marché
                • Partager sur Facebook
                • Partager sur Twitter
                  10 juillet 2019 à 14:03:13

                  Tu as essayé quoi ?

                  • Partager sur Facebook
                  • Partager sur Twitter
                  Seul on va plus vite, ensemble on va plus loin ... A maîtriser : Conception BDD, MySQL, PHP/MySQL

                  phpmyadmin: erreur de cration de table

                  × Après avoir cliqué sur "Répondre" vous serez invité à vous connecter pour que votre message soit publié.
                  × Attention, ce sujet est très ancien. Le déterrer n'est pas forcément approprié. Nous te conseillons de créer un nouveau sujet pour poser ta question.
                  • Editeur
                  • Markdown